All Smiles: Deepika Padukone With Her Mom, Ujjala Padukone

    Newlyweds Deepika Padukone and Ranveer Singh celebrated their first Valentine’s Day post marriage with the Padukone family.

     

    The couple was seen supporting Deepika’s father, Prakash Padukone, who was being honoured at an awards event on February 14.

     

    DP shared some throwback pictures from the event with her mother, Ujjala Padukone on her Instagram account on Wednesday. Deepika captioned: “trying to get her to smile...but she’s such a natural... #motheranddaughter”.

     

    DP can be seen sitting next to her mother and making funny faces. However, her mother kept it natural yet beautiful.

     

    With her hair tied in a bun, Deepika looked killer in a red backless gown.

     

    Deepika shares a beautiful bond with her mother. The two even shared screen space for a commercial where the audience got a chance to see the eternal bond between them.

     

    On the work front, Deepika has started shooting for her next film, ‘Chhapaak’. She will be playing the role of acid attack survivor Laxmi Agarwal in the film.
